Color Adjustment
This function lets you alter up to three single colors by mixing them with adjacent colors in the color circle. For
example, yellow can be shifted towards red to make orange, or towards green to make a yellow green. Note
that only areas of the image containing this color will be modified.

Note
This function requires Full Color mode or Auto Color Select mode.
The single color adjustment will return to the default when:
The machine is automatically reset.
The
Clear Modes key is pressed.
The operation switch is turned off.
The main power switch is turned off.
